Dental care is often overlooked in cats, but neglecting it can lead to bad breath, gum disease, and discomfort for your feline companion. Many cats are prone to dental issues, and regular brushing is one of the most effective ways to prevent plaque buildup and maintain oral health.

Buying Guide: How to Choose the Best Cat Toothbrush and Paste Kit
Cat dental care products come in a range of kits and formulas, each designed to address specific needs. Choosing the right kit involves balancing ease of use, flavor preferences, and the unique dental health requirements of your cat. Many buyers assume all kits are the same, but differences in brush design, toothpaste ingredients, and kit completeness can make a significant impact on your cat’s oral hygiene and willingness to cooperate.
- Kit types vary: Some kits include both toothbrush and toothpaste, while others offer multiple brush heads or only toothpaste
- Brush design matters: Options include dual-headed brushes, finger brushes, and angled brushes for small mouths
- Toothpaste formulas differ: Enzymatic, baking soda, and natural ingredient options are available, each with unique benefits
- Flavor is important: Tuna, chicken, poultry, and coconut flavors can affect your cat’s acceptance of brushing
- Ease of use vs. versatility: Simpler kits are easier for beginners, while multi-brush kits offer more flexibility for different cats
- Common misunderstanding: Many buyers think human toothpaste is safe for cats, but only pet-specific formulas should be used
- Tradeoff between gentleness and cleaning power: Gentler formulas are best for sensitive gums, but may not address heavy tartar
Choosing Between Single-Brush and Multi-Brush Kits
Some kits offer just one brush, while others include both a standard toothbrush and a finger brush. If you have multiple cats or a cat that resists brushing, a kit with several brush options can make the process easier and more effective. Single-brush kits are typically simpler and best for cats who are already comfortable with brushing.
Selecting the Right Toothpaste Formula
Toothpaste options range from enzymatic and baking soda-based to natural, plant-infused formulas. Enzymatic and baking soda formulas are effective for plaque and tartar control, while natural options may be better for cats with sensitive gums or allergies. Always choose a flavor your cat enjoys to encourage regular brushing.
Flavor Preferences and Cat Acceptance
Cats can be picky, so the flavor of the toothpaste can make or break your brushing routine. Tuna and poultry flavors are common, but some kits offer coconut chicken or roast chicken for variety. If your cat refuses one flavor, try another to see what works best.
Starter Kits vs. Toothpaste-Only Options
Starter kits are ideal for beginners, providing everything needed to begin a dental care routine. Toothpaste-only options are best for those who already have a preferred brush or want to upgrade their toothpaste without buying a full kit.
Final Buying Advice
Choosing a cat toothbrush and paste kit comes down to your cat’s preferences and your comfort with the brushing process. Start simple if you’re new, and upgrade to more specialized kits as needed.
- Match brush size to your cat’s mouth for comfort and effectiveness
- Select a flavor your cat enjoys to make brushing less stressful
- Consider a kit with multiple brushes if you have more than one cat or a cat that resists brushing
- Don’t use human toothpaste—always choose pet-safe formulas
- Start with a basic kit if you’re unsure, then adjust as you learn your cat’s preferences
